For a lot of research studies, people need to go to the study doctor's office regularly. For this study, we want to see if it is okay that people do the study doctor visits virtually, fill out questionnaires electronically, and collect their own samples remotely.\n\nParticipants will enroll in the study after receiving a COVID-19 vaccine in their community, and saliva and blood specimens will be collected at pre-defined time-points over a 12-month period. Additionally, participants will report weekly whether they experience symptoms of COVID-19, and if so, will be prompted to collect a nasal swab for testing. Most participants will be remotely consented, screened, enrolled, and randomized outside of a physical clinical research site. Participants will be screened for study participation from Days -14 to -1 either remotely or at a clinical research site. After screening, eligible participants will be enrolled and will be randomized to one of two groups. Participants randomized to Group A (n\\~200) will be evaluated at a traditional clinical research site to include site visits for venous blood and saliva specimens to be collected by appropriately trained site personnel within 7 days of enrollment and again at approximately Months 1, 3, 6 and 12. Participants randomized to Group B (n\\~3800) will undergo fully remote evaluation to include self-collection of capillary blood and saliva specimens occurring within 7 days of enrollment, after receipt of the self-collection sample kits/wearable device. Self-collection will be aided by the electronic Clinical Outcome Assessment (eCOA) platform and/or virtual telehealth visits with the site staff and will occur within 7 days of enrollment and approximately at Months 1, 3, 6, and 12 to mirror group A visits.\n\nThough not part of the study, participants will be required to obtain a currently FDA-approved or -authorized COVID-19 vaccine as part of the inclusion criteria. Participants will be followed for 12 months from receipt of vaccination. Both groups will be surveilled with weekly queries for COVID-19 like symptoms for the duration of the study using an eCOA application on the participant's tablet or smartphone. Should Group A participants identify the presence of COVID-19 like symptoms they will be prompted to schedule an acute visit with their respective site where site staff will collect a nasal swab for PCR to confirm COVID-19 disease.
